How We Extract Water from Your Condo

Our Condo Water Extraction process begins with a thorough assessment of the damage, identifying the source and extent of the water intrusion. We’ll then use specialized equipment to extract water, dry the area, and apply antimicrobial treatments to prevent mold growth. Our goal is to restore your condo to its pre-damage condition and we’ll work tirelessly to achieve this goal.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ians will arrive at your condo, assess the damage, and develop a customized plan to extract water and dry the area. We’ll use specialized equipment, such as moisture meters, to identify hidden water pockets and ensure a thorough extraction process. We’ll get to work quickly to reduce losses and prevent further damage.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use advanced equipment, such as truck-mounted extraction units and portable pumps, to remove water from your condo. Our technicians will work efficiently to extract as much water as possible, reducing the risk of further damage and mold growth. We’ll extract water fast to prevent costly repairs and get your condo back to normal.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After extracting water, we’ll use specialized equipment, such as desiccants and dehumidifiers, to dry the area and reduce humidity levels.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ring a safe and healthy environment. We’ll dry your condo thoroughly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Step 4: Antimicrobial Treatment

We’ll apply antimicrobial treatments to the affected area to prevent mold growth and ensure a healthy environment. Our technicians will use specialized equipment and products to remove bacteria, viruses, and fungi, leaving your condo safe and clean. We’ll protect your health and property with our antimicrobial treatments.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up

Our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ure the area is dry, clean, and free of any remaining water or moisture. We’ll also remove any debris, clean the area, and apply a final coat of antimicrobial treatment to prevent future mold growth. We’ll leave your condo spotless and ready for occupancy.

Warning Signs You Need Condo Water Extraction

Don’t ignore these warning signs – they can show a larger problem that needs professional attention. Water damage can be costly if left unchecked, so stay vigilant and act quickly.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show mold growth or water damage.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s time to call our team for Condo Water Extraction. Mold can spread quickly so prompt action is crucial.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ains can show a leak or water intrusion. If you notice discoloration or staining on your walls or ceilings, it’s time to investigate further. Water damage can spread quickly so don’t delay.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or excessive moisture. If you notice changes in your flooring, it’s time to call our team for Condo Water Extraction. Water damage can be costly if left unchecked.

Unexplained Noise or Sounds

Unusual noises, such as dripping or gurgling sounds, can show water damage or a leak. If you notice strange noises, it’s time to investigate further. Water damage can be a major issue if left unchecked.

Visible Water Leaks or Puddles

Visible water leaks or puddles can show a major issue. If you notice water on your floors or walls, it’s time to call our team for emergency Condo Water Extraction. Water damage can spread quickly so prompt action is crucial.

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ew

Visible signs of mold or mildew can show a serious issue. If you notice black spots or greenish growth on your walls or ceilings, it’s time to call our team for Condo Water Extraction. Mold can be a health hazard if left unchecked.

Condo Water Extraction Cost In Pearl River, LA

The cost of Condo Water Extraction in Pearl River, LA, varies based on the severity and size of the affected area.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the extent of the damage.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ment so we’ll provide a free estimate to ensure you know what to expect.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Condo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ity and size of affected area
Water Damage Assessment $100 – $500 Complexity of damage and size of affected area
Antimicrobial Treatment $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of treatment needed
Dehumidification and Drying $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Water Damage Repair and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Complexity of damage and size of affected area

Common Questions About Condo Water Extraction

Q: What causes water damage in condos?

A: Water damage in condos can be caused by various factors, including burst pipes, leaky appliances, roof leaks, and flooding. Preventing water damage is key to maintaining your condo’s integrity and value.

Q: How do I prevent water damage in my condo?

A: To prevent water damage, regularly inspect your condo’s pipes, appliances, and roof for signs of leaks or damage. Fixing issues quickly can save you money and hassle in the long run.
